Deendayal Jan Aajeevika Yojana (Shehari): MoHUA's urban livelihoods mission, in pilot in 25 cities, replacing DAY-NULM.
561 jobs have been generated through self-employment loans in Sidhi. 62% of jobs overall are self-employment, close to the typical district. The D-JAY(S) Urban Livelihoods unit works this ground, helping urban youth set up and sustain small enterprises.
83% of registered enterprises are in services while 17% are in manufacturing. Only 2% of employment is in small and medium enterprises. 63% of school-age children are enrolled in higher secondary school (classes 9–12).
In Sidhi, which ranks 12 of 55 in Madhya Pradesh for youth opportunity, the overall opportunity score is 45.3 out of 100. On women-owned enterprises at 20.2%, it sits close to the national mark. The district has 15,682 registered service enterprises.
